Four twelfths plus one fourth can be simplified by converting one fourth into twelfths. One fourth is equivalent to three twelfths, so adding four twelfths and three twelfths gives you seven twelfths. Therefore, four twelfths plus one fourth equals seven twelfths.

7/12 is just over one half, while 4/5 is nearly whole, so 4/5 is the greater fraction. We can check this by converting to percentages: 7/12 = .583 4/5 = .800
